Adding Color

Our oldest grandson and I like to play; we sit down and build houses, play with cars and send dinosaurs, stuffed animals, and other toy figures to work and school.

This past week he showed great interest in coloring. He wanted me to draw all kinds of things and then made a huge effort trying to stay between the lines with the markers. It indicated to me that he may be ready for a coloring book and we got him one the next time we were at the store.

He enjoys it, but I get the impression he likes looking at the animals better then taking them out of their black and white existence. He still likes for me to draw and color in my 'scribbles'. I don't mind; it may encourage him and instill a desire in him to try his own hand at drawing sometime.

I have no doubt that eventually the coloring book will be put to good use. In the mean time, our grandson is adding lots of color to our lives with his presence. :-)
